Summary

Finalists recommended complaint-based targeting, visibility patrols and data-driven deployment to address local speeding concerns; candidates also urged coordination with city engineers for design-based solutions.

Speeding and traffic safety were front-line concerns for residents at the Middleton forum, and the finalists described a mix of enforcement and engineering strategies.
